Todd Asset Management LLC increased its holdings in shares of Wells Fargo & Company (NYSE:WFC - Free Report) by 19.2%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 417,315 shares of the financial services provider's stock after buying an additional 67,148 shares during the quarter. Todd Asset Management LLC's holdings in Wells Fargo & Company were worth $29,312,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Wells Fargo & Company (NYSE:WFC -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, January 15th. The financial services provider reported $1.43 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.34 by $0.09. Wells Fargo & Company had a return on equity of 12.38% and a net margin of 15.73%. The business had revenue of $20.38 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$20.58 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m posted $0.86 earnings per share. The firm's revenue for the quarter was down .5%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, equities analysts expect that Wells Fargo & Company will post 5.89 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
Wells Fargo & Company Announces Dividend
The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Saturday, March 1st. Shareholders of record on Tuesday, January 7th will be issued a dividend of $0.40 per share. The ex-dividend date is Friday, February 7th. This represents a $1.60 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.09%. Wells Fargo & Company's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 29.74%.

Wells Fargo &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Wells Fargo & Co is a diversified and community-based financial services company, which engages in the provision of banking, insurance, investments, mortgage, and consumer and commercial finance products and services. It operates through the following segments: Consumer Banking and Lending, Commercial Banking, Corporate and Investment Banking, and Wealth and Investment Management.
